Pre-Travel Requirements
Before embarking on your journey, it’s crucial to be aware of the pre-travel requirements set by both countries. Here are some key points to consider:
-
Vaccination Proof: Ensure you have a valid vaccination certificate that meets the requirements of the United States. This typically includes full vaccination against COVID-19, with at least two doses of an authorized vaccine.
-
Testing Requirements: Depending on your destination in the US, you may need to provide a negative COVID-19 test taken within a specific timeframe before arrival.
-
Health Declaration Form: Complete a health declaration form, which may be required upon entry into the US. This form collects information about your health status and travel history.
-
Insurance: Consider purchasing travel insurance that covers COVID-19-related expenses, as health care costs can be significant.
Health Precautions
Even with vaccinations, it’s important to take health precautions to protect yourself and others during your journey:
-
Wear a Mask: Continue to wear a mask in crowded areas and on public transportation, as required by local regulations.
-
Practice Good Hygiene: Regularly wash your hands with soap and water or use hand sanitizer with at least 60% alcohol content.
-
Monitor Your Health: Keep an eye out for symptoms of COVID-19 and seek medical attention if you feel unwell.
-
Stay Informed: Stay updated with the latest travel advisories and health guidelines from both Mexico and the US.
